The Citrus Ginger Green Smoothie Recipe

1 large orange; peeled and segmented

1 cup organic frozen mango chunks

½ avocado, pitted and removed from skin

¼ inch fresh ginger root

about 2 cups packed fresh spinach

2 cups almond milk, water, or orange juice

*Optional: Add a drizzle of honey for extra sweetness
